A university lecturer is defined as an educator who teaches undergraduate courses at institutions of higher education. In the United States Los Angeles, this role is particularly complex due to the region's diverse student population, which includes international students, first-generation college attendees, and individuals from underrepresented communities. Lecturers in Los Angeles must navigate these dynamics while adhering to institutional standards and fostering inclusive learning environments.

Key responsibilities of a university lecturer include designing curricula aligned with accreditation guidelines, delivering lectures that engage diverse learners, providing academic feedback through grading and office hours, and participating in departmental committees. In Los Angeles, many lecturers also collaborate with industry partners to ensure their courses reflect real-world applications—a critical component for students preparing for careers in fields like technology, entertainment, or healthcare.

While the United States Los Angeles offers unparalleled opportunities for academic and professional growth, university lecturers here face unique challenges. One significant issue is the large class sizes often found in public universities, which can hinder individualized student support. Additionally, the rapid pace of technological advancement requires lecturers to continuously update their teaching tools and methods to remain relevant.

Cultural and socioeconomic diversity also presents challenges. For instance, lecturers may need to address language barriers or varying levels of academic preparedness among students. Furthermore, the competitive job market in Los Angeles necessitates that lecturers emphasize practical skills alongside theoretical knowledge, often requiring them to balance academic rigor with industry expectations.

To address these challenges, university lecturers in Los Angeles have adopted innovative pedagogical strategies. Blended learning models, which combine in-person instruction with digital resources, are increasingly popular. For example, platforms like Canvas or Google Classroom enable lecturers to provide interactive assignments and instant feedback to students. Flipped classrooms—where students review lecture materials at home and engage in discussions during class—are also gaining traction.

In addition, many lecturers leverage Los Angeles’ proximity to global industries by incorporating case studies from local businesses or inviting guest speakers from tech companies like SpaceX or entertainment studios such as Warner Bros. This approach not only enhances student engagement but also bridges the gap between academia and professional practice.
